It's very important to distinguish between official and unofficial collections. Official ABBA collections like "The Complete Studio Recordings" are meticulously remastered and include high-quality artwork and liner notes. Unofficial compilations, such as the "ABBA Full Discography 65CD" found online, are unauthorized and their quality and legality cannot be guaranteed.

ABBA is one of the most successful pop groups in music history. Between 1973 and 1982, the Swedish quartet dominated global charts. Decades later, their music remains universally loved.
